Gold prices drop by Rs 2,200



KATHMANDU: Gold and silver prices declined in the domestic market on Wednesday, according to the Federation of Nepal Gold and Silver Dealers’ Association.

Gold price fell by Rs 2,200 per tola, bringing it down to Rs 307,700 per tola from Rs 309,900 the previous day.

Similarly, silver price dropped by Rs 185 per tola and is being traded at Rs 5,150 per tola, compared to Rs 5,335 on Tuesday.
